Some of the real early Skeeter hawks had wooden floors, but the planks ran lengthwise, not side to side. I think that's probably a knock off, but it's still very cool. As to registering it, I found an old aluminum flat bottom in a tank on a ranch we bought when I was a kid. It didn't have any type of serial number on it, but I registered it as homemade and TPWD used my DL# as the serial number.
